Exploring the Key Aspects of Obtaining a Securities License

1. Understanding the Regulatory Landscape:

The primary regulatory bodies governing securities licensing in the United States are the Securities and Exchange Commission (SEC) and the Financial Industry Regulatory Authority (FINRA). The SEC is a federal government agency responsible for protecting investors and maintaining the integrity of the securities markets. FINRA, a self-regulatory organization, oversees brokerage firms and registered individuals involved in securities transactions. Most securities licenses are obtained through FINRA, and the specific requirements vary depending on the type of license sought.

2. Types of Securities Licenses:

Several different securities licenses exist, each catering to specific roles and responsibilities within the financial industry. Some of the most common include:

  • Series 6: This license allows individuals to sell mutual funds and variable annuities.
  • Series 7: This license is for general securities representatives, allowing the sale of a broader range of securities, including stocks, bonds, options, and more.
  • Series 63: This license allows individuals to sell securities in a state where they are registered. It's often coupled with other licenses.
  • Series 65: This license is for investment advisor representatives, allowing individuals to provide investment advice.
  • Series 66: This license combines the Series 63 and Series 65 licenses.

Other licenses exist, including those for specific products or activities. The type of license needed depends heavily on the desired career path within the financial industry.

3. The Application Process:

The application process generally involves several key steps:

  • Finding a Broker-Dealer Sponsor: This is a crucial first step. You must be sponsored by a FINRA-registered broker-dealer firm. The firm will act as your employer and sponsor your application. Carefully research and choose a firm that aligns with your career goals and offers appropriate training and support.
  • Completing the Application: The application process involves filling out detailed forms, including background checks and disclosure of any prior legal or financial issues. Accuracy and completeness are paramount.
  • Passing the Qualification Exams: This is a significant hurdle. Each license requires passing a specific examination that tests knowledge of securities regulations, products, and market practices. Thorough preparation is essential. Study materials from FINRA and reputable exam prep providers are crucial resources.
  • Fingerprinting and Background Check: Applicants undergo a comprehensive background check to ensure suitability for working in the financial industry.
  • State Registration: Once the federal requirements are met, you may need to register with your state’s securities regulator. These requirements vary from state to state.

4. Continuing Education:

Maintaining a securities license requires ongoing compliance with continuing education requirements. FINRA mandates regular completion of continuing education courses to stay abreast of regulatory changes and industry best practices.

5. Choosing the Right Broker-Dealer Sponsor:

Choosing the right broker-dealer is crucial. Consider factors such as the firm’s reputation, training programs, compensation structure, and overall culture. A supportive sponsor can significantly impact your success in obtaining and maintaining your license.

FAQ Section: Answering Common Questions About Securities Licensing

  • What is the cost of applying for a securities license? The cost varies depending on the specific license and the associated fees for exams and registrations.
  • How long does the licensing process take? The duration varies depending on the individual's preparation time, background check processing, and the speed of the application review.
  • What happens if I fail the exam? You can retake the exam after a waiting period.
  • What are the continuing education requirements? FINRA mandates specific continuing education credits annually to maintain your license.
  • Can I apply for a license from anywhere? You must meet the requirements for the specific license and register with the appropriate regulatory bodies, usually FINRA and your state's securities regulator.
